Saab 9-2x Wheel Lug Pattern, Offset & Rim Size Reference

The Saab 9-2x has a defined wheel lug pattern crucial for accurate wheel fitment, specified as lug count × PCD (pitch circle diameter in millimeters). This ensures compatibility and safety when selecting aftermarket or replacement wheels.\n\nTypically, the 9-2x features a 5×100 mm lug pattern, combined with specific offset ET values and a center bore dimension that varies slightly depending on the model year. Proper offset and center bore are key to maintaining optimal handling and wheel alignment.\n\nRim size options for the Saab 9-2x range in diameter and width, tailored to different trim levels and driving needs. FAQ

What is the common wheel lug pattern for Saab 9-2x?
The Saab 9-2x typically uses a 5×100 mm wheel lug pattern.
Why is offset ET important for Saab 9-2x wheels?
Offset ET affects wheel positioning relative to the suspension and fenders, impacting handling and clearance.
Can I use wheels with a different center bore on my Saab 9-2x?
Wheels with a smaller center bore are not compatible; using hub-centric rings can allow wheels with a larger bore to fit properly.
